Abstract

In this study, the determinants of employee engagement were investigated to see how it influenced employee engagement in private sector in Klang Valley. Results of this study indicated that working environment, team and co-worker relationship, policies and procedures and workplace wellbeing had the significant impact on employee engagement whereas leadership, training and career development and compensation had insignificant impact on employee engagement.
